Definitions:

Tender Offers

Public offers made by a person or entity to purchase a significant percentage of a company's shares or bonds.

Cash-Out Combinations

Business transactions where shareholders of a company being acquired or merged are paid in cash instead of receiving shares of the acquiring or merging entity.

Minority Shareholders

Shareholders who own a smaller portion of a company's shares and typically do not have controlling interests or significant influence on business decisions.

Oppressive Acts

Behaviors or actions by directors or majority shareholders in a corporation that are burdensome, harsh, or wrongful against minority shareholders.
